Association between UCP polymorphisms and adipokines with obesity in Mexican adolescents.
Journal of pediatric endocrinology & metabolism : JPEM - 25 Apr 2018
Sámano Reyna, Huesca-Gómez Claudia, López-Marure Rebeca, Hernández-Cabrera Ana-Karen, Rodríguez-Ventura Ana, Tolentino Maricruz, Morales Rosa María, Gamboa Ricardo
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ND: It has been reported that the uncoupling proteins (UCPs) can contribute to energy metabolism, and are thus involved in the pathogenesis of obesity. The objective of the study was to analyze the association between UCP polymorphisms, clinical parameters and leptin and adiponectin plasma levels in an adolescent population with overweight and obesity.
